Multifarious Algorithm wrote...

As far as it goes I don't think the Mass Relays are armored particularly well. My interpretation is something with that much Element Zero in it probably has shields even better then Sovereign's. Plus there's no profit in blowing up a Mass Relay, and it would take a lot of effort to do so.
Conversely - it didn't really look like Sovereign was having any trouble dealing with 5th Fleet in ME1. It was only when it got stunned because Shepard dropped its avatar did we blow it to hell.

Well sorry you don't think there armoured wel.

The relays are made of an unknown but incredibly resilient material, the same material that the Citadel is built from. One of the relays even survived a supernova's wake without being damaged. They are 'cold' objects that don't emit heat or radiation, unlike starships, making them difficult to find if their position changes. Some relays, like the Charon Relay, are 'gravitationally anchored' to planets; others appear to be out in space and are carefully tracked.
